A non-Mevushal Merlot from the Judean Hills, oak-aged 18 months. Rich, plummy, and quietly serious — the Hevron Heights house style played in a softer register.
Mood: Plush, dark, settled.
Our sommelier says
The Merlot that proves the grape still has range when treated with patience.
Tasting notes
Juicy plum, black cherry, mocha, hint of dried herb. Medium-to-full bodied with rich, ripe black fruit, supple tannin, and a chocolate-spice mid-palate. Long, velvety, with dark berry and a touch of cedar.
Food pairing
Roast chicken, beef stew, mushroom kugel, lamb shawarma off the spit.
